I am also very curious/skeptical about bluetooth OBD adapters that work with iOS, because I purchased 4 different ELM327 adapters over the past few years and my iPhones would never ever see them as parable bluetooth devices. There's a good write up on "why" that is here: https://www.lifewire.com/elm327-iphone-adapter-doesnt-work-534643

It doesn't make much of a difference in practice but I believe the linked article is somewhat inaccurate. iOS does support the serial port profile. However, Apple requires that Bluetooth accessories cryptographically authenticate themselves using a proprietary chip that the vendor must buy from Apple. Most dongles don't do this to avoid the Apple tax and so iOS refuses to recognize them.

The good news is that this only applies to 'Classic' Bluetooth. The authentication requirement is completely gone for Bluetooth Low Energy (BLE) and any device can connect if the appropriate app is installed. The market should get better for OBD2 and iOS as vendors create more BLE dongles.

Apple does not vend proprietary BT chips to anyone...

The W1 tech they just came out with maybe, but not standard BT at all.


Apple does not sell BT chips but it does sell MFi authentication chips which can be used to authenticate serial ports over Bluetooth or through the connector. It's difficult to point to much discussion because the MFi (Made for iDevice) program is heavily NDA'd, however here is one discussion about it:
